  16. Upper age limit for after-care provided to unaccompanied minors arriving in Finland to be raised - Ministry of Economic Affairs and Employment

    28.5.2020 | The Government proposes an amendment to the Act on the Promotion of Immigrant Integration affecting young people who have entered Finland as unaccompanied minor asylum seekers. The Government pro-poses that they would be entitled to receive support equivalent to child welfare after-care until the age of 25. The amendment would concern young people who have been granted a residence permit.

  17. Upper age limit for after-care provided to unaccompanied young people arriving in Finland raised to 25 - Ministry of Economic Affairs and Employment

    9.7.2020 | Starting from 15 July 2020, young people who have entered Finland as unaccompanied minors and who have been granted a residence permit will be entitled to after-care until the age of 25. The President of the Republic approved the amendment to the Act on the Promotion of Immigrant Integration on 9 July 2020.
